    Aufreinigung
    Anti-HCN1 Antibody was purified by Protein G chromatography. A BLAST analysis was used to suggest cross-reactivity with HCN1 from Human, Rat, and Mouse based on 100% homology with the immunizing sequence. No cross-reactivity against HCN2. Cross-reactivity with HCN1 from other sources has not been determined. Channels and Transporters research.
    Immunogen

    Immunogen: HCN1 Antibody was produced in mice by repeated immunizations with a fusion protein corresponding to the C terminus region of rat HCN1.

    Immunogen Type: Recombinant Protein

  • Applikationshinweise

    Immunohistochemistry Dilution: 0.1-1.0 μg/mL

    Application Note: Anti-HCN1 Antibody is suitable for use in WB, IP and IHC. Expect a band approximately ~100 kDa on specific lysates. Specific conditions for reactivity should be optimized by the end user.

    Immunoprecipitation Dilution: User Optimized

    Western Blot Dilution: 1-10 μg/mL

    IF Microscopy Dilution: 1.0-10 μg/mL

    Informationen zur Lagerung
    Store vial at -20° C prior to opening. Aliquot contents and freeze at -20° C or below for extended storage. Avoid cycles of freezing and thawing. Centrifuge product if not completely clear after standing at room temperature. This product is stable for several weeks at 4° C as an undiluted liquid. Dilute only prior to immediate use.

    Hintergrund

    Synonyms: BCNG1, HAC2, potassium/sodium hyperpolarization activted cycli nucleotide gated channel 1

    Background: Hyperpolarization-activated cation channels of the HCN gene family, such as HCN1, play a crucial role in the regulatons of cell excitability. Importantly, they contribute to spontaneous rhythmic activity in both the heart and brain.
